Inflation Tops Market Estimates as Food, Shelter Costs Rise in September

Core inflation unexpectedly jumps. Inflation came in slightly higher than economists’ expectations as food and shelter costs rose in September. According to the Bureau of Labor Statistics, the annual inflation rate slowed to 2.4 percent last month, down from 2.5 percent in August. This was above the market estimate of 2.3 percent. North Carolina Approves $273 Million Hurricane Relief Package

The legislation also allocates $5 million for voter outreach in affected counties, while changing some state election rules for the general election. North Carolina lawmakers approved a $273 million relief package on Wednesday to meet the “most urgent needs” of those whose lives have been turned upside down by Hurricane Helene.
